ALVR has no sound in latest SteamVR beta after Steam Link #3023

SteamVR Beta 2.13.2 -- we're already in 2.13.3 at this time -- finally introduced Steam Link for Linux and now games are runnable under it.

However, this also made ALVR behave differently, it seems. Its sound is not working. ALVR creates the input and output sink in the PC as expected, but sounds don't work in the headset. It's not volume or muted sound, it doesn't really work, or at least to reports from other users, does not work like 90% of times.

The sound doesn't work in the VR interface, in any games, in the desktop view, etc.

Obviously I can't do a bisect because SteamVR/Steam Link is not open source. This is a regression but from the SteamVR side.
